I (USC) and my wife (LPR) have Global Entry cards.  Our son was born last October.  In January I found out that our GE cards cover him for TSA Precheck, but he needs his own GE card for int'l travel.

 

In January, I applied for his GE and at the time, the website said they were running about 4-6 months.  It's going to be 6 months in a few days.  I'm not sure how much background checking you can do on an 8 month old.  I figured this would go pretty quick.

 

Anyone have any experience getting GE for an infant?  How long is GE taking now? (For anyone of any age.)  We are flying back to the US in September (to start wife's N-400) and would like to do his 'interview' on arrival.

I had GE for my kids within months of birth. Took a while to get an "interview" appointment but it was just to take the child's picture, fingerprints weren't done. I think for one child it's a pic of barely awake infant and not much better for the second one. Luckily you renew every 5 years as with their passport so they'll have a picture more resembling their current age then 🙂
